基于金属氧化物脱硫剂的天然气深度脱硫

, PP. 1248-1255

Keywords: 城市天然气,四氢噻吩,深度脱硫

Full-Text   Cite this paper   Add to My Lib

Abstract:

?确立了基于gc-ms和gc-scd的天然气中超微量硫化物定性定量分析方法与条件,并分析了北京城市天然气中的硫化物。结果表明,天然气中含有三种硫化物,主要成分为四氢噻吩(tht),占总硫的94.2%。采用共沉淀法制备了zno/al2o3脱硫剂,采用浸渍法制备了zno/γ-al2o3、cuo/γ-al2o3和cuo-zno/γ-al2o3脱硫剂,并进行了天然气中tht深度脱除的实验研究。结果表明,采用浸渍法制备的cuo/γ-al2o3和cuo-zno/γ-al2o3脱硫剂同时具有良好的低温活性和高温活性,可在50~500℃的宽温下将tht脱除至物质的量分数10×10-9以下,从而能够满足以天然气为燃料的分布式质子交换膜燃料电池电站对脱硫深度和脱硫温宽的要求。
